Output 94aa3aeb1596f8caae68c51b1b87d73faaed5513bc2de82d46f21f22e54abc24:46

value
16836088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b12b96c009877991d6c0584a81e5b4c1b37241 OP_EQUAL
address
3Dsv34dCBVBM84m35X4WbJs9YZShLrQJPX
transaction
94aa3aeb1596f8caae68c51b1b87d73faaed5513bc2de82d46f21f22e54abc24
spent
true